#23507 Fixed CciInteraction's compatibility with JDK17+
diff --git a/appserver/tests/appserv-tests/cciblackbox-tx/src/main/java/com/sun/connector/cciblackbox/CciInteraction.java b/appserver/tests/appserv-tests/cciblackbox-tx/src/main/java/com/sun/connector/cciblackbox/CciInteraction.java
index 8e4d4a8..513a901 100644
--- a/appserver/tests/appserv-tests/cciblackbox-tx/src/main/java/com/sun/connector/cciblackbox/CciInteraction.java
+++ b/appserver/tests/appserv-tests/cciblackbox-tx/src/main/java/com/sun/connector/cciblackbox/CciInteraction.java
@@ -56,7 +56,7 @@
}
- public boolean execute(InteractionSpec ispec, Record input, Record output)
+ public boolean execute(InteractionSpec ispec, jakarta.resource.cci.Record input, jakarta.resource.cci.Record output)
throws ResourceException {
if (ispec == null || (!(ispec instanceof CciInteractionSpec))) {
@@ -84,7 +84,7 @@
* {? = call proc_name()}
* 3> execute the statement and return the output in an IndexedRecord object
*/
- Record exec(String procName, String schema, String catalog, Record input, Record output)
+ jakarta.resource.cci.Record exec(String procName, String schema, String catalog, jakarta.resource.cci.Record input, jakarta.resource.cci.Record output)
throws ResourceException {
try {
java.sql.Connection conn = ((CciConnection) connection).getManagedConnection()
@@ -228,7 +228,7 @@
}
}
- public Record execute(InteractionSpec ispec, Record input) throws ResourceException {
+ public jakarta.resource.cci.Record execute(InteractionSpec ispec, jakarta.resource.cci.Record input) throws ResourceException {
if (ispec == null || (!(ispec instanceof CciInteractionSpec))) {
throw new ResourceException("Invalid interaction spec");